Sat, 02 Apr, 2016 01:17:49 AM Closure of refugee reception centres FTimes-STT Report, Apr 2
The Finnish Immigration Service has decided to close a total of 33 reception centres due to the reduction of asylum seekers. More than 7,000 places for accommodation will be cut off, of which about 5000 are operated by the Red Cross. In all, it totals about one-third of all places for accommodation. The centres have hired about 1,500 employees since last autumn. According to SPR director Marita Salo, the number of employees will be significantly reduced, but the precise numbers are not yet known. She said it has always been clear that the jobs at the reception centers would not be permanent and the centres would be shut down when the need for accommodations is reduced.
